Frequently Asked Questions
What kinds of filters can be used with these full facemask respirators?
These respirators are compatible with a wide range of standard threaded cartridges, including organic vapor, acid gas, and particulate (HEPA) filters. For marine applications, select cartridges based on the specific contaminants present, such as solvent vapors during painting or toxic gases in confined spaces.
Is this respirator suitable for emergency escape situations?
This full facemask respirator is designed for industrial and marine use, but it is not a self-contained breathing apparatus (SCBA). For emergency escape from oxygen-deficient environments, use a dedicated escape breathing apparatus or SCBA.
How should I clean and maintain the respirator?
After each use, wipe down the facepiece and lens with a mild detergent solution and rinse with clean water. Do not use solvents that may damage the silicone or plastic. Replace cartridges when they become saturated, damaged, or reach their expiration date. Inspect the facepiece and straps regularly for wear and tear.
Can this respirator be used by crew members with facial hair?
Facial hair, such as beards, can interfere with the seal and reduce protection. For a proper fit, ensure the facepiece seals directly against clean-shaven skin. Crew members with facial hair should use a powered air-purifying respirator or other alternative protection.
